Output cfdfa1c9f65f0fb8aa1829e5e88c3a6c781659864a6bfbe691772fc997288ffe:1

value
343304251
script pubkey
OP_0 OP_PUSHBYTES_20 7ac70da62e971565987fabb6705a15dd6a7a3542
address
bc1q0trsmf3wju2ktxrl4wm8qks4m4485d2zkzmpp8
transaction
cfdfa1c9f65f0fb8aa1829e5e88c3a6c781659864a6bfbe691772fc997288ffe
confirmations
399171
spent
true